About the role
We are seeking to recruit a Programme Coordinator to work within the Finance suite of programmes. The suite recruits approximately a third of all admitted Business School students each year and has a large international representation.
What you would be doing
Reporting to the Senior Programmes Manager, you will be responsible for assisting with the coordination of effective and efficient administrative support to the Finance suite of programmes ensuring the smooth day-to-day running of the modules throughout the academic year. You will also provide secretarial and administrative support to the Academic Directors.
Sharing our enthusiasm and ambition to deliver programmes of the highest quality, you will have proven experience of supporting a variety of stake-holders; of managing a demanding workload effectively and of responding flexibly to opportunities and challenges as they arise.
Excellent time management, organisational and problem-solving skills are vital for this role, as is a strong customer focus and excellent attention to detail. You will demonstrate exemplary administration and IT skills and experience working in PA/EA work would desirable. You must be a strong team player with the ability to use your own initiative and work with minimal supervision. You should have excellent communication skills and be comfortable balancing multiple deadlines and prioritising effectively. The ideal candidate will demonstrate a pro-active attitude and ability to juggle several tasks confidently. You should have experience working with MS Office and large amounts of data, as well as excellent attention to detail and organisational skills. Previous experience of working in higher education is desirable but not essential.
